Output 91234e161b208f3ee197f2059df8cf81721d59bffa9c71ff4d9b59c4326d95e9:3

value
570235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1d9dad861435a302c36bf99606f9933a182a856 OP_EQUAL
address
3HuQWKTbnt4672fEZ6Wtrw4fbsNe7dKNjh
transaction
91234e161b208f3ee197f2059df8cf81721d59bffa9c71ff4d9b59c4326d95e9
confirmations
241260
spent
true